Spectrophotometric Determination of Trace Cadmium in Tobacco with Tris-[2,4,6-(2-hydroxy-4-sulpho-1-naphthylazo)]-s-triazine, Trisodium Salt

摘要

A simple, sensitive and selective spectrophotometric method is developed for the determination of cadmium in aqueous solution. The metal ion fonns a dark brown coloured complex with tris-12,4,6-(2-hydroxy-4-sulpho-1-naphthylazo)]-s-triazine, trisodium salt in the pH range 5.5-7.0. The complex shows maximum absorbance at 510 nm. Beer's law is obeyed in the range 0.0-2.4 ppm of Cd(II). The molar absorptivity and Sandell's sensitivity are 5 x 10~4 L mol~(-1) cm~(-1) and 0.0021 μg cm~(-2) respectively. The composition of the complex is 1:2. The effect of interfering ions has been studied and the method has been applied to determine Cd(II) in tobacco.
